North–South divide

From Simple English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

TheNorth–South divide is a term often used in thegeography ofsocio-economics. It describes a difference ineconomic development between the north and south of the world. The North is made up of mostlydeveloped countries in theNorthern Hemisphere – those ofEurope andNorth America. The South is made up of mostlydeveloping andundeveloped countries – those inAfrica,Latin America, andAsia. Many of them are in theSouthern Hemisphere. The North is home to four of the five permanent members of theUnited Nations Security Council and all members of theG8.
